Mr. Ong Kay Eng serves as Independent NonExecutive Director of Sino Land Company Limited, since October 2011. He is also an Independent NonExecutive Director of Tsim Sha Tsui Properties Limited and Sino Hotels Limited since July 2005. He is a Director of Altrade Investments Pte. Ltd. in Singapore. He is also a NonExecutive Independent Director of EnGro Corporation Limited and a substantial shareholder of Hwa Hong Corporation Limited, both of which are listed on the main board of the Singapore Stock Exchange. Mr. Ong was a veteran banker with extensive experience in banking and finance over 43 years. He was the General Manager and Country Head for American Express Bank in Singapore for nearly 10 years and also the Chief Representative and Country Manager in China for Banca Monte dei Paschi di Siena S.p.A. for 16 years since 2011.
